Ciabatta Bread Recipe

This ciabatta bread recipe yields a crusty exterior with a soft, airy crumb, perfect for sandwiches or enjoyed with olive oil.

Ingredients

  • 4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 ½ cups water room temperature
  • 1 tsp active dry yeast
  • 2 tsp salt
  • 1 tbsp olive oil

Instructions

  • In a large bowl, mix the flour, yeast, and salt.
  • Add the water gradually and mix until a sticky dough forms.
  • Cover the bowl with a damp cloth and let it rise for 1 hour in a warm place.
  • Sprinkle flour on a work surface and turn the dough out gently.
  • Using floured hands, stretch the dough into a rectangle.
  • Fold the dough into thirds, like a letter, and let it rest for 30 minutes.
  • Preheat your oven to 450°F (230°C) with a baking stone inside.
  • Shape the dough into a loaf and place it on a floured board.
  • Let it rise for another 30 minutes while the oven heats.
  • Transfer the loaf onto the baking stone and bake for 25-30 minutes until golden brown.
